The highlight of May is Norway's National Day on May 17th, where the entire country comes alive in a display of national pride. Expect to see people adorned in traditional bunads, parading through the streets with joy and enthusiasm. The celebrations last all weekend, especially in the capital, Oslo, where the Children’s Parade, known as Barnetoget, captivates audiences as it marches along Karl Johans Gate, culminating at the Royal Palace. In addition to National Day, music lovers can delight in the Trondheim Jazz Festival, running from May 4th to May 9th, featuring remarkable European and Nordic talent. With numerous concerts and free entry shows across Trondheim, it's a fantastic opportunity to enjoy the rhythmic sounds of jazz in Norway's historic Viking capital.
Simultaneously, the MaiJazz Festival in Stavanger, from May 4th to May 10th, promises a thrilling celebration of jazz music, attracting connoisseurs and casual listeners alike. This renowned festival has been a staple since 1989, so if you're near the west coast, it's not to be missed.
Oslo's music scene will also shine brightly this May, with Unity Arena hosting a stellar lineup of international artists. From the harmonious vocals of Pentatonix on May 2nd to the dynamic performances of Flo Rida, NE-YO, and Akon, music fans will find plenty to enjoy throughout the month.
The Bergen International Festival, running from May 27th to June 10th, stands out as one of Scandinavia’s largest celebrations of music and performing arts. With an impressive array of theatre, dance, and visual art, this festival will showcase both local and international talent, offering hundreds of performances in stunning venues across Bergen.
For those seeking outdoor adventures, May is also the perfect time to participate in cycling and running events, including Enebakk Rundt on May 1st, which circles Lake Øyeren, and the Holmenkollstafetten relay race on May 9th, attracting thousands of enthusiastic runners.
